Timezone in Calituban

Calituban operates on the Asia/Manila timezone, which has a UTC offset of +8 hours. The Philippines does not observe daylight saving time, meaning that the time remains consistent throughout the year. This stability is beneficial for scheduling, as residents do not need to adjust their clocks at any point.

When considering the time difference with the United States, Calituban is 13 to 16 hours ahead of Eastern Standard Time, depending on whether it is daylight saving time in the U.S. This significant difference can complicate communication, especially for business or personal contacts. Practical Information for Visitors

Calituban is accessible primarily by boat and small aircraft, with the nearest major airport located in Cebu. Visitors can take a flight to Cebu and then arrange for a boat transfer to Calituban. Local ferries and private boats are commonly available for transport between the islands.

Once on Calituban, motorbikes and tricycles are the main forms of local transport. The climate in Calituban is tropical, characterized by warm temperatures and high humidity throughout the year. The best time to visit is during the dry season, which typically runs from November to April.

This period offers pleasant weather with lower chances of rain, making it ideal for beach activities and outdoor exploration. When visiting Calituban, it is advisable to bring lightweight clothing, sunscreen, and insect repellent. Cash is preferred for transactions, as ATMs may be limited.
